Saethori Posted May 4, 2013 Share Posted May 4, 2013 (edited) Well, let's look at the stats first. ATK: 54 (43 MAG, 2 from A-Rank Tomes, 9 MT from Ruin (forged +5)) Hit: 225 (129 from SKL, 22 from LCK, 5 from A-Rank Tomes, 69 from Ruin (forged +3)) Crit: 91 (21 from SKL, 20 from Wrath, 50 from Ruin) Your (below-)average capped-stats enemy has 45 LCK, 40 SPD, and 35 RES. So their Avoid is 144 and their Crit Avoid is 45, both reduced by 10 due to Anathema. Your attack will be 19 damage, 81 Hit, and 46 Crit. If Severa drags a husband in a nice class with her, this can improve a bit, but you'll mostly want to improve the damage because dealing 57 on a half-chance crit and practically nothing if you miss is not good. You're going to want Limit Breaker for this. With Limit Breaker, Vantage, Wrath, and Armsthrift, you have space for one more skill to improve everything... which would probably end up being Galeforce to help get her into position. With Limit Breaker, things look like 29 Damage, 101 Hit, 51 Crit... with a Sage husband (to give +9 MAG, +7 SKL, +3 LCK, and S-Rank Support), this goes up to 38 DMG, 138 Hit, and 65 Crit. This deals enough damage to give you a two-in-three chance to instantly kill any normal target, their own skills aside. It's even enough Hit to get past high-SPD targets, and even some units with Tome-Breaker. ...But that also means one-in-three chance to not crit, see the opponent survive, and get hit for enough (considering the <50% HP) that she would probably die. Sol-Aversa's Night tanking is probably safer. [EDIT: Math fixing.
